Join the #MyJustice Film Contest, an inspiring film festival hosted by Odyssey Impact® in the United States, where young filmmakers aged 18 to 30 can showcase their vision of justice through powerful short videos. This unique festival empowers participants to address social inequities using independent cinema, encouraging them to create impactful 2 to 3-minute smartphone films that highlight pressing community issues. Technical Requirements and Submission Guidelines

Filmmakers interested in participating in the #MyJustice Film Contest must adhere to specific technical requirements and submission guidelines. Films should be between 2 to 3 minutes in length and can be shot using smartphones or other accessible devices. This focus on mobile filmmaking encourages creativity and innovation, allowing filmmakers to tell their stories without the constraints of traditional filmmaking equipment.

Submissions must be made through the official festival website, where filmmakers can find detailed instructions on the submission process. It is essential to ensure that all entries are original works that address themes of justice and social equity. Filmmakers should also pay attention to the quality of their audio and visuals, as these elements significantly impact the overall effectiveness of their message.

Important guidelines include ensuring that all necessary permissions are obtained for any locations or individuals featured in the film. Additionally, filmmakers are encouraged to include a brief synopsis of their work, outlining the key themes and messages they wish to convey.
